Brazil fans at World Cup game remember soccer great Pelé

LUSAIL, Qatar (AP) — Brazilian fans have shown their support for soccer great Pelé ahead of the national team’s match against Cameroon at the World Cup. The 82-year-old Pelé was hospitalized Tuesday in Sao Paulo to regulate his cancer medication. Fans displayed a banner with the image of Pelé holding a soccer ball behind one of the goals at Lusail Stadium. A large image of the Brazil great could be seen on a building near the stadium. The image accompanied the messages “get well soon” and “we love Pelé.”
